Landlord:Longview Apartment Homes
Address:2351 Carpenter Station Rd, Wilmington, DE 19810
Layout
2 beds, 2 bath, 1044 sqft
Pets
NO
Unit Features:
Rent Facts:
$1595
3 beds
$2320
1 beds
$624